The Foundation Of A Royal Stronghold
Mehrangarh Fort was built in the 15th century by Rao Jodha, the founder of Jodhpur. According to history, he chose this hilltop because it offered a natural advantage for defense and a clear view of the city below. The word “Mehrangarh” comes from “Mihir,” meaning sun, and “Garh,” meaning fort. This name reflects both power and identity, which later became the essence of Jodhpur itself. The fort was not built overnight. It took years of planning, effort, and skill to create a structure that could protect the kingdom while also showing its royal dignity. Even today, the fort’s towering gates and long ramparts remind visitors of the strength and vision of its founder.
A Fort That Witnessed Centuries Of Change
Over time, Mehrangarh Fort became the center of many important events in Marwar history. It saw battles, alliances, royal ceremonies, and political changes, yet it remained strong through it all. Successive rulers added new palaces, courtyards, and temples inside the fort, turning it into a rich blend of military defense and royal lifestyle. Each ruler left a mark on its walls, making the fort a layered historical monument. The fort was not only used for protection but also for administration and royal living. That is what makes it so special; it was both a fortress and a royal home. Architecture That Reflects Strength And Beauty
The architecture of Mehrangarh Fort is one of its greatest attractions. The fort stands on a hill nearly 400 feet above the city, making it visible from far away. Its thick walls were designed to protect against attacks, while its palaces and halls were built with elegance and artistic detail. Inside the fort, visitors can see beautiful courtyards, carved windows, painted rooms, and grand halls that once hosted royal gatherings. Some of the famous sections include Moti Mahal, Phool Mahal, and Sheesh Mahal. These spaces show how the Rathore rulers valued both security and beauty. The fort also holds a remarkable collection of weapons, costumes, paintings, and artifacts that tell the story of the royal era in a very personal way.
Stories Hidden Inside The Fort Walls
Every corner of Mehrangarh Fort has a story to tell. Local legends, royal traditions, and historic memories make the fort feel alive even today. One of the most popular stories is about the sacrifice made during the fort’s construction, which is remembered in local tradition and adds a spiritual depth to the monument. The fort also contains temples dedicated to different deities, showing how religion and royal life were closely connected. Walking through the fort is like moving through a timeline of Marwar’s past. It helps visitors imagine how kings, queens, soldiers, and workers once lived within these walls.
